Problems solved by technology

[0006] (1) The car sunroof, such as the panoramic sunroof, does not have a drainage channel on the roof. The rainwater is basically drained along the path of the adhesive strip on the edge of the sunroof glass. The accumulation of rainwater and the deformation and aging of the strip will easily cause water leakage in the car. , bringing an extremely poor experience to the occupants of the car;
[0007] (2) The drive of the car sunroof is generally driven by the motor to drive the gear to rotate, and then the gear drives the screw or rack connected to the sunroof glass to displace, so that the sunroof glass is displaced, and the displacement resistance of the sunroof glass is relatively large, so the motor drive efficiency is not high, and the sunroof Turning on and off consumes more power;
[0008] (2) After long-term use, the car sunroof is easy to be covered with dust, and it is troublesome to manually scrub the sunroof. If the dust is not wiped off, the lighting and aesthetics of the sunroof will not be good.

Abstract

The invention discloses an electric skylight of a new energy vehicle, includes a roof window and glass chute on the roof cover, a scraping device is arranged on one side of the sunroof window, A U-shaped slot is arranged on the outside of the sunroof window, A sunroof glass is insert into that glass chute, At that bottom end of the roof glass are connected with sliding strips and rack, the bottomend of the rack is provided with a skylight driving mechanism, A water outlet pipe is arranged on the sunroof of the car, the glass rain water of the skylight can be transported into the small water collecting tank, No leakage in the car, and the miniature pump can spray the water stored in the water collecting tank onto the window glass, The dust on the roof glass can be easily wiped off with thescraping device so as to achieve the purpose of recycling the rainwater, and the roof glass is automatically washed, so that the roof glass is cleaner, the lighting rate in the vehicle is improved, the driving efficiency of the motor is high, the battery power consumption is small, and energy is saved and environmental protection is ensured.

technical field [0001] The invention relates to the field of automobile sunroofs, in particular to an electric sunroof for new energy vehicles. Background technique [0002] New energy vehicles refer to the use of unconventional vehicle fuels as power sources (or the use of conventional vehicle fuels, the use of new vehicle power devices), integrated vehicle power control and advanced technology in driving, the formation of advanced technical principles, with Automobiles with new technology and new structure. [0003] New energy vehicles include four types of hybrid electric vehicles (HEV), pure electric vehicles (BEV, including solar vehicles), fuel cell electric vehicles (FCEV), and other new energy (such as supercapacitors, flywheels and other high-efficiency energy storage) vehicles Wait.
